According to Charles Darwin, what biological mechanism allows members of the same species to respond appropriately to various co

nditions in the natural world?
a. Conditioning
b. Nurture
c. Instinct
d. Selective breeding
Biology
2 answers:
QveST [7]3 years ago
6 0

Answer: Instinct

Explanation: Instinct is an inborn impulse or motivation to action that is typically performed in response to the stimuli generated from the environment.

This action can be defined as apparently unlearned, stereotyped behavior pattern that is genetically determined.

This allows the members of the same species to respond appropriately to the environmental conditions.

The correct answer is: b. It is free to bind to another promoter and begin transcription

Transcription is the first step of gene expression in which DNA molecule is copied (transcribed) into RNA (mRNA) by RNA polymerase. The process of transcription is divided into three phases:

1. Initiation

• RNA polymerase with transcriptional factors bind to gene promoter  

• RNA polymerase unwinds DNA double helix (transcription bubble is formed)

2. Elongation

• RNA polymerases adds nucleotides complementary to DNA  

3. Termination

• RNA polymerase gets to stop codon (transcribes a sequence of DNA known as a terminator)

• Formed complementary RNA strand is released from DNA-RNA complex.

RNA polymerase is also released and can transcribe some other gene by binding to its promotor. RNA polymerase will transcribe just the genes whose products are needed at a particular moment.

In the amoeba, water input and output are controlled by the _____. nucleus food vacuole vacuole pseudopodia
jarptica [38.1K]
The correct answer is vacuole. Vacuole controls the water input and water output of an amoeba. It is found within endoplasm. The vacuole is an essential part of an amoeba because it maintains the life of an amoeba. Malfunction can cause the amoeba to burst.
